Calculate Log Base 24 of 18

To solve the equation log 24 (18)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 18, a = 24:
    log 24 (18) = log(18) / log(24)
  3. Evaluate the term:
    log(18) / log(24)
    = 1.39794000867204 / 1.92427928606188
    = 0.90947854007234
    = Logarithm of 18 with base 24
